Everything you need to know about gravel delivery in River Park.
Choose materials based on use, appearance, and drainage needs. For high-traffic driveways pick durable, well-graded aggregates; for planting beds or play areas choose materials that provide the right drainage and finish. Because Hello Gravel sources regionally, gravel, sand, dirt, stone and similar products may vary in color and texture, so consider samples or small trial areas before ordering a large quantity.
Measure the length and width to get square feet, choose a target depth in inches, then convert to cubic yards using: (sq ft x depth in inches) / 324. To convert cubic yards to tons multiply by a material factor (typically about 1.2 to 1.6 tons per cubic yard depending on the material). Use Hello Gravel’s material calculator or contact our team if you need help with the conversion or to account for compaction and waste.

Florida’s wet season and frequent afternoon storms can delay deliveries and make site preparation harder, so schedule deliveries during drier windows or earlier in the day when possible. High humidity and rain can also affect compaction and settling, so plan extra time between delivery and any finish work. Hello Gravel recommends checking weather forecasts and booking ahead during busy seasons.
Effective erosion and drainage solutions focus on fit-for-purpose materials and correct installation: well-graded aggregates and coarse stone provide good drainage, while mixes with finer material can help stabilize slopes. Combine materials with good subbase preparation, proper slope grading away from structures, and, when needed, geotextile fabric or drainage piping. Many HOAs and local jurisdictions have rules about permitted materials, curb appearance, truck access, and where a dump can be placed on a property. Always check your HOA covenants and local building or stormwater codes before ordering bulk materials. If you expect street parking or curbside dumping, verify local ordinances and be prepared to arrange a safe, permitted drop zone.
